The political group Ganar Alcorcón has launched an information campaign in the streets of the town to publicize the option of extending rental contracts, a measure promoted by the Government last month.

This initiative aims to broaden the reach of information among Alcorcón residents, complementing previous dissemination efforts through their website. The main goal is for families whose contracts are due for renewal in the next two years to avoid significant increases in their rental costs.

According to Miriam Benítez, spokesperson for Ganar Alcorcón, this extension could be crucial for hundreds of residents to maintain their current rent, preventing increases of 200 or 300 euros. The group considers this measure a fundamental tool to combat speculation in the housing market.

For his part, David López, councillor for Ganar Alcorcón and deputy mayor, emphasized the importance of this measure and expressed confidence that the Congress of Deputies will support it. Nevertheless, López voiced doubts about the willingness of right-wing parties to defend citizens in this area, reaffirming his party's commitment to fighting for urgent and necessary housing policies for Alcorcón, such as price intervention and the protection of public housing.
